Abstract:

The most remarkable feature of kulun eco-economic circle in Mu Us Sandy Land is that it takes households as units. Forming the cluster model of kulun eco-economic circle in Mu Us Sandy Land from point to surface. In order to explore its sustainability, it is classified according to the clustering characteristics of Coulomb eco-economic circle, and then the sustainability of different types of Coulomb eco-economic circle is comprehensively evaluated. The results show that there are forest and fruit planting and processing mode, planting and breeding plus chain mode, small-scale planting and breeding mode and lazy management mode in kulun eco-economic circle in Mu Us Sandy Land. The highest comprehensive score of the comprehensive evaluation of sustainability is the planting and breeding plus chain mode (81.6106), followed by the forest and fruit planting and processing mode (63.8506), and the worse are the small-scale planting and breeding mode (46.5691) and lazy management mode (24.8808). The latter two models generally exist in Mu Us Sandy Land, indicating that the overall sustainable level of kulun ecosystem is low. Based on the existing resources, it is necessary to improve the management technical means and decision-making methods, optimize the operation mode of kulun eco-economic circle, improve the ecological production efficiency, and enhance the material circulation and energy transformation function of the system, so as to make all kinds of kulun eco-economic circles develop in the direction of sustainable utilization and promote the sustainability of Mu Us Sandy Land as a whole.
